Things to do in Warburton

Visit the Warburton Waterwheel

Explore the historic Warburton Waterwheel, which was built in 1902 and played a vital role in the town’s early timber industry. Learn about the area’s history and enjoy the scenic surroundings.

Walk or cycle along the Warburton Rail Trail

Take a leisurely stroll or bike ride along the picturesque Warburton Rail Trail. This 38-kilometer trail offers stunning views of the Yarra River, lush forests, and charming rural landscapes.

Enjoy the Redwood Forest

Experience the enchanting Redwood Forest, home to a beautiful plantation of towering Californian Redwood trees. Take a peaceful walk among these majestic giants and immerse yourself in nature.

Explore the Yarra River

Discover the beauty of the Yarra River by going kayaking, canoeing, or fishing. Enjoy the tranquil waters and take in the scenic views along the riverbanks.

Visit the Warburton Rainforest Gallery

Immerse yourself in the lush rainforest environment at the Warburton Rainforest Gallery. Walk along the elevated boardwalks and observe the diverse flora and fauna that call this area home.

Discover the La La Falls

Take a short hike to the stunning La La Falls, located in the nearby Yarra Ranges National Park. This picturesque waterfall is surrounded by lush ferns and towering eucalyptus trees.
